Lasya
The term Lāsya , in the context of Hindu mythology, describes the dance performed by Goddess Parvati as it expresses happiness and is filled with grace and beauty. She is believed to have danced the Lāsya in response to the male energy of the cosmic dance of Tandava performed by Lord Shiva.
What is cosmic dance of Shiva?
The cosmic dance of Lord Shiva has symbolizes fivefold aspects of Divine control of the universe namely; creation, preservation, destruction, illusion and grace. When he dances, matter, energy and sound are sorted out through the vibration of His drum and such as are created by His moves.
On which night Lord Shiva performed the Tandav dance?
Sandhya Tandava: A form of tandava performed by Lord Shiva at the time when the world was poised between lingering day and the oncoming darkness of the night. It was the dance of creation and scriptures. It is believed that Sandhya Tandava protects one and all.
Who is the god of dance in the world?
god Shiva
Nataraja, (Sanskrit: “Lord of the Dance”) the Hindu god Shiva in his form as the cosmic dancer, represented in metal or stone in many Shaivite temples, particularly in South India. Shiva Nataraja at the Brihadishvara Temple, Thanjavur, India.
What is tandav and lasya?
Indian classical dance forms incorporate both tandava (vigorous/ masculine) and lasya (soft/ feminine), offering a balance of cosmic energies — male/female, yin/yang — in their exposition.

Who invented Shiv Tandav?
Ravana
It is traditionally attributed to Ravana, the King of Lanka, who is considered to be a great devotee of Shiva. It is believed that Ravana composed the hymn in praise for Shiva, and pleading for moksha.
Why did Shiv do Tandav?
When Sati (first wife of Shiva, who was reborn as Parvati) gave up her life in Daksha’s sacrifice, Shiva is said to have performed the Rudra Tandava to express his grief and anger.
